WebShyness. Shyness is the tendency to feel awkward, worried, or tense during social encounters, especially with unfamiliar people. Severely shy people may have physical symptoms like blushing, sweating, a pounding heart or upset stomach; negative feelings about themselves; worries about how others view them; and a tendency to withdraw from …

Social anxiety, also known as social anxiety disorder (SAD) or social phobia, is a mental health condition characterized by intense, and disabling fear of social situations. These feelings are experienced on emotional, physical, and cognitive levels, causing severe discomfort that can lead to social avoidance. WebSo in the case of shyness and social anxiety disorder (SAD), someone who is shy may be more reserved in social settings, and feel awkward or anxious regarding initial meetings or interactions.
